Rideshare Accident Settlements: Factors That Have an effect on Compensation

Rideshare Accident Settlements: Factors That Have an effect on Compensation

Rideshare services equivalent to Uber and Lyft have made transportation more convenient, however accidents involving rideshare vehicles can create difficult insurance and liability issues. If you are injured in a rideshare accident, chances are you’ll be entitled to compensation for medical bills, misplaced earnings, pain and struggling, and different damages.

Nevertheless, rideshare accident settlements can differ considerably from one case to another. A number of factors can influence how much compensation an injured passenger, driver, pedestrian, or other motorist could receive. Understanding these factors might help accident victims higher evaluate their potential claim.

Severity of the Accidents

Some of the important factors affecting a rideshare accident settlement is the severity of the injuries involved. Minor injuries similar to bruises or gentle strains will generally result in lower settlements than severe injuries requiring surgery or long-term medical treatment.

Severe accidents could embrace traumatic brain accidents, spinal cord damage, broken bones, inside accidents, or everlasting disabilities. When an injury causes lasting physical limitations or requires intensive rehabilitation, the potential compensation might improve significantly.

Medical documentation is particularly important. Emergency room records, imaging results, treatment plans, specialist reports, and rehabilitation records will help demonstrate the extent of the injuries.

Medical Expenses and Future Treatment

Medical costs are one other major element of rideshare accident compensation. A settlement might include reimbursement for bills resembling ambulance transportation, emergency treatment, hospital stays, diagnostic testing, remedy, physical therapy, and follow-up appointments.

If the injury requires ongoing treatment, anticipated future medical expenses may additionally be included in the claim. For instance, somebody who requires additional surgical procedure or long-term rehabilitation may be able to seek compensation for those expected costs.

Keeping detailed records of medical bills and treatment is necessary when calculating damages.

Lost Wages and Reduced Earning Capacity

An accident can prevent an injured person from returning to work for days, weeks, or even months. Misplaced wages may therefore be included as part of a rideshare accident settlement.

More serious injuries may affect a person’s future ability to work. If an injury completely limits somebody from performing their previous job or reduces their incomes capacity, additional compensation may be available.

Documentation equivalent to pay stubs, tax records, employer statements, and medical restrictions may be used to establish lost income.

Who Was at Fault?

Liability plays a major function in determining compensation after a rideshare accident. Probably accountable parties may embrace the rideshare driver, one other motorist, a commercial vehicle operator, or other parties whose actions contributed to the crash.

Proof corresponding to police reports, traffic camera footage, photographs, vehicle damage, witness statements, and electronic records may help establish fault.

In states that use comparative negligence rules, compensation may be reduced if the injured person is found partially liable for the accident.

The Rideshare Driver’s Status

Rideshare accident claims might be more sophisticated because insurance coverage might depend on what the driving force was doing when the collision happenred.

For example, insurance coverage can differ depending on whether the rideshare driver’s app was turned off, the motive force was logged into the app but had not accepted a ride, or the driver was transporting a passenger or touring to pick one up.

Uber and Lyft provide certain levels of insurance coverage throughout completely different phases of a driver’s activity. Determining the driver’s exact status on the time of the collision can due to this fact have a significant impact on the available insurance coverage and potential settlement.

Available Insurance Coverage

The amount of insurance coverage available can place practical limits on how a lot compensation will be recovered.

Rideshare accidents could contain a number of insurance policies, together with the rideshare company’s coverage, the motive force’s personal automobile insurance, one other driver’s liability insurance, or uninsured and underinsured motorist coverage.

Identifying every available insurance policy might be an essential part of evaluating a rideshare accident claim.

Pain and Struggling

Compensation is not always limited to monetary expenses. Accident victims may also pursue damages for pain and suffering.

These damages can embody physical discomfort, emotional misery, anxiety, lack of enjoyment of life, sleep problems, and limitations on normal every day activities.

The value of pain and struggling damages typically depends on the severity and duration of the injuries, the recovery process, and whether or not the victim experiences permanent limitations.

Strength of the Proof

Strong proof can significantly affect settlement negotiations. Insurance corporations are more likely to supply reasonable compensation when liability and damages are clearly documented.

Useful proof could embrace accident scene photographs, dashcam footage, medical records, witness statements, police reports, rideshare app information, and records showing lost income.

Victims should protect relevant proof as soon as attainable because some information could develop into troublesome to acquire over time.

Negotiations With Insurance Corporations

Insurance companies continuously investigate rideshare accident claims carefully earlier than providing settlements. An initial settlement provide could not necessarily mirror the total value of the claim.

The energy of the evidence, the seriousness of the injuries, available insurance coverage, and the willingness of the injured particular person to continue negotiations can all affect the ultimate settlement amount.

In sophisticated cases involving critical accidents or disputed liability, a rideshare accident lawyer could help investigate the accident, talk with insurers, calculate damages, and negotiate for appropriate compensation.

Understanding the Value of a Rideshare Accident Declare

There isn’t a common settlement amount for rideshare accidents. Compensation depends on the precise circumstances of each collision, together with the severity of the injuries, medical costs, lost wages, liability, insurance coverage, and the power of the available evidence.

Carefully documenting accidents, expenses, and accident-associated losses may help support a claim. For victims facing substantial medical bills or long-term consequences, understanding these factors might be an important step toward pursuing fair compensation after a rideshare accident.
